Rail Centres: Pila: The third-largest city in Poland's north-western Wielkopolskie province, Pila is a busy railway junction that sees a wide variety of traction on passenger and freight trains. Andrew Thompson explores the area's rich railway history and current operations.
Harzer Schmalspurbahnen "Camels" to the Rescue: With a shortage of active steam locos and diesel railcards, the metre-gauge Harzer Schmalspurbahnen has been relying on its regauged ex-Deutsche Reichsbahn V100 diesels to maintain the timetable this winter. Gordon Edgar presents a selection of his images depicting the "Camels" at work.
Hannover Freight: Photographing a German Hotspot: Hannover is a key hub for rail freight traffic in northern Germany and the area can see hundreds of freight movements a day. Michael Rhodes uncovers the best locations to observe activity in and around one of Europe's busiest rail freight hotspots.
MAV Class M44: 70 Years of Hungary's "Bobo" Diesels Part 1: Development, Prototypes and Exports: With more than 900 examples built, Hungary's Class M44 diesel locomotives and their export variants were a hugely successful post-war design. In the first instalment of a two-part history of the type, Ferenc Joo examines the development of these machines and how they ultimately spread across half of the northern hemisphere.
